Subject: [PATCH v2 3/3] AppArmor: add support for lsm_config_self_policy and lsm_config_system_policy

Enable users to manage AppArmor policies through the new hooks
lsm_config_self_policy and lsm_config_system_policy.

lsm_config_self_policy allows stacking existing policies in the kernel.
This ensures that it can only further restrict the caller and can never
be used to gain new privileges.

lsm_config_system_policy allows loading or replacing AppArmor policies in
any AppArmor namespace.

+/**
+ * apparmor_lsm_config_self_policy - Stack a profile
+ * @buf: buffer containing the user-provided name of the profile to stack
+ * @size: size of @buf
+ *
+ * Returns: 0 on success, negative value on error
+ */
+static int apparmor_lsm_config_self_policy(u32 lsm_id, u32 op, void __user *buf,
+				      size_t size, u32 flags)
+{
+	char *name = kvmalloc(size, GFP_KERNEL);
+	long name_size;
+	int ret;
+
+	if (op != LSM_POLICY_LOAD || flags)
+		return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+
+	name_size = strncpy_from_user(name, buf, size);
+	if (name_size < 0)
+		return name_size;
+
+	ret = aa_change_profile(name, AA_CHANGE_STACK);
+
+	kvfree(name);
+
+	return ret;
+}
+
+/**
+ * apparmor_lsm_config_system_policy - Load or replace a system policy
+ * @buf: user-supplied buffer in the form "<ns>\0<policy>"
+ *        <ns> is the namespace to load the policy into (empty string for root)
+ *        <policy> is the policy to load
+ * then '\0' then the policy to load
+ * @size: size of @buf
+ *
+ * Returns: 0 on success, negative value on error
+ */
+static int apparmor_lsm_config_system_policy(u32 lsm_id, u32 op, void __user *buf,
+				      size_t size, u32 flags)
+{
+	loff_t pos = 0; // Partial writing is not currently supported
+	char name[256];
+	long name_size;
+
+	if (op != LSM_POLICY_LOAD || flags)
+		return -EOPNOTSUPP;
+
+	name_size = strncpy_from_user(name, buf, 256);
+	if (name_size < 0)
+		return name_size;
+	else if (name_size == 256)
+		return -E2BIG;
+
+	return aa_profile_load_ns_name(name, name_size, buf + name_size + 1,
+				       size - name_size - 1, &pos);
+}
